5 ways Zweli Dube stays fit

by Bongiwe Tshiqi

Sowetan LIVE’s Mzansi’s Sexiest Man, Zweli Dube shares his exercise routine with us.

By: Fundiswa Nkwanyana

1. Keeping my body nourished is very important to me. I ensure that I have a healthy protein filled meal before an exercise session and I always take a protein shake to refuel my body afterwards. It’s also important to have an energy booster before and after exercising.

2. I work out five to six times a week in the mornings and evenings. Each workout session takes about two hours. With each exercise routine, I focus on a specific muscle group. So, for example, on a Monday I would focus on my chest, Tuesday on shoulders and Wednesday on my back, and so forth.

3. I’m happy that I have reached my body goals. I no longer follow a strict eating plan, but I do maintain my current body by eating healthy meals at least five to six times a day. I also make sure that I include fish, chicken and vegetables in my daily meals.

4. The secret to getting a six pack is doing crunches. I definitely think that doing a set of crunches for about 30 minutes has helped to carve out and maintain my abdominal muscles. Getting a six pack is easy, but keeping it requires discipline and consistent training.

5. Apart from being a fitness fanatic, I also have other exciting projects underway. Balance is key – life isn’t only about training. My character, Pule, on SABC’s soapie Muvhango has an interesting story line coming up that will fascinate the viewers. I will also be the face of a designer underwear range this year. I’m very excited about my future plans.
